Cyber Bride: Using Technology to Plan Your Wedding

Beyond IM’ing your maid-of-honor, there are lots of cool ways to use the internet to help you plan your wedding. Here are some terrific online resources that will simplify your life and make wedding planning, shopping and registering a breeze – all just a click away.

The Wedding Planner

From interactive worksheets and checklists to etiquette advice and vendor recommendations, today’s wedding websites offer brides-to-be a full range of helpful services. It’s easy to be your own wedding planner with powerful high-tech tools at your disposal.
Registry Resources

Every quality retailer offers a convenient online registry, simplifying things for the bride and the guests. Shop ‘Til You Drop – Without Leaving Home

No need to trawl the mall for the latest in wedding accessories, favors, invitations or gifts. Save valuable time by shopping online for all your wedding essentials. Added benefit: online shopping allows you to compare prices and styles at the touch of a button.
With This Ring

Many fine jewelry sites have features that let you build your dream engagement ring and calculate how much it will cost. You can also use these sites to find matching wedding bands.
Money Matters

One of the most challenging aspects of planning is figuring out your budget. Many websites offer interactive budget tools that allow you to compute and track all of your wedding expenses.
Bride to Bride

Bridal chat rooms and message boards are an awesome way to get practical advice from the experts and other brides-to-be. Log on to discuss your ideas on everything from etiquette to flowers to favors.
Virtual Tour

Finding the ultimate reception site can be quite a challenge. Before you visit in person, make sure to take a virtual tour to help you select the venue that suit your needs.
A Site to Call Your Own

Many couples are choosing to create customized wedding websites with wedding details, photo galleries, guest books and more. It’s a great way to document your wedding and keep your guests informed. For the truly tech savvy, consider sending your guests an e-mailed invitations instead of a traditional invitation. It will save you lots of money and make tracking RSVP’s a snap.
Gallery Guide

The best bridal websites have extensive photo galleries of dress styles, hairstyles, flowers, reception ideas and much more. What a tremendous way to check out all your options.
Music to Your Ears

Wedding bands often have full-service websites that include their playlists, member bios and even downloadable songs so you’ll know exactly how they sound. Being able to try out a band online saves tons of time and effort.
Travel Savvy

Choose your destination and plan your honeymoon with the touch of a button. You can book your flight, hotel and activities through the multitude of discount travel sites, hotel and airline websites and online travel agents. The internet allows you to plan the trip of a lifetime in no time, often at a significant savings.
Photo Finish

Talk about instant gratification: online photo services will let you download photos directly from your digital camera and send them to all your friends and family in seconds. Many professional photographers also provide a similar service and allow your guests to view and purchase photographs directly from them.
Toastmaster

Tongue-tied? Check out websites that will help you compose a serious or humorous toast or speech for your wedding or rehearsal dinner. You can also look up a romantic quote or poem on many sites.
Going Once …

Believe it or not, online auction sites are awesome wedding resources. Log on to find everything from couture wedding gowns to shoes, jewelry, accessories and more. Plus if you’re not the sentimental type, you can auction off all your wedding gear after the big day – the proceeds might pay for your honeymoon.
Embracing new technology can help in the wedding planning process. Not only can it save you time and money, but it’s also very convenient.
